Output 34aef1ec3060ba4f51e6b5b5a2802d1831800bd9aaf2d563bf2c2d50cde48b74:1

value
2078370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b067958216c1b1b23d94e0f0bf0e33c67014dd4a OP_EQUAL
address
3HmkwT2UZPw1VSozkxh73dPaCSwHuVtZLC
transaction
34aef1ec3060ba4f51e6b5b5a2802d1831800bd9aaf2d563bf2c2d50cde48b74
spent
true